Hyundai wins electric bus order for Japanese UNESCO site

Hyundai and Iwasaki sign electric bus sales agreement

Japan / South Korea - Hyundai Motor Company, headquartered in the South Korean capital city Seoul, has agreed to deliver five battery-powered buses to Japan’s Iwasaki Sangyo Company Ltd for use on the island of Yakushima, a Unesco World Heritage site.

Hyundai’s local subsidiary, Yokohama-based Hyundai Mobility Japan Company Ltd, said this is the company’s first order for electric buses in Japan - but hopes that the country’s carbon emissions reduction policies will generate new sales opportunities for its zero-emission vehicles.
